Erica was born in Oakland and raised in El Salvador, where she earned a Bachelor's degree in Social Work and a certification in Peace Education. With a deep-rooted passion for supporting the comprehensive development of children and youth, Erica brings over two decades of experience in community-based programs focused on youth empowerment, education, and well-being.
For 16 years in El Salvador, she worked extensively in the field of holistic education, designing and leading youth development initiatives that prioritized social-emotional learning, community engagement, and inclusive practices. Her work during this time solidified her belief in the transformative power of education beyond the traditional classroom setting.
Since joining the EBI community in the summer of 2016, shortly after relocating back to California. Erica has served in multiple roles, consistently championing the well-being and whole-child development of students through EBI’s auxiliary programs. In her role as Director of Auxiliary Programs, she oversees a wide range of offerings—including after-school enrichment, extended care, and camps—that provide safe, engaging, and meaningful experiences for students while supporting the broader needs of EBI families.
Outside of work, Erica enjoys cooking, gardening, and spending quality time with her family..
